如何解读TokenIM的验签机制:安全与应用深度解析

在当今信息技术高速发展的时代,安全性已经成为网络应用和通信的重要因素之一。TokenIM作为一种即时通讯工具,其验签机制尤为重要。本文将深入探讨TokenIM的验签机制的原理、应用,以及如何确保其安全性。同时,本文还将解答用户在使用TokenIM过程中可能遇到的一些疑难问题,帮助用户更全面地理解和应用TokenIM的验签功能。

TokenIM的验签机制简介

TokenIM的验签机制是其核心安全策略之一。它主要是通过加密算法对消息进行签名,并在接收方验证消息的完整性和来源。其实质就是确保信息在传输过程中没有被篡改,且确实来自于声称发送方。

验签的实现过程通常包括以下几个步骤:

  1. 发送方在发送消息时,使用其私钥对消息内容进行签名,生成签名数据。
  2. 发送方将签名数据与消息一同发送给接收方。
  3. 接收方收到消息后,利用发送方的公钥对消息进行验签,确认签名是否有效。

如果验签通过,接收方可以放心地认为消息内容是完整的,并且确实是由发送方发送的。反之,如果验签失败,接收方则应该对消息的可靠性提出怀疑。

TokenIM验签的重要性

在进行消息传递过程中,信息的完整性和真实性极其重要。对于一些敏感信息,如金融交易、个人隐私等,尤其需要保障信息传输的安全性。因此,TokenIM的验签机制能够有效地提升整体通信系统的安全性,降低信息被篡改或伪造的风险。

验签的重要性主要体现在几个方面:

  • 确保消息来源的真实可靠:通过亲自验证签名,接收方能确认消息确实来自可信的发送方。
  • 维护信息的完整性:任何试图篡改信息的行为都会导致验签失败,从而警示接收方。
  • 增强用户对平台的信任:安全的通信环境能够提高用户对TokenIM的信任度。

如何使用TokenIM进行验签

使用TokenIM进行验签并不复杂,但涉及到一定的技术知识。以下是使用TokenIM进行验签的基本流程:

  1. 首先,确保你已经获得了发送方的公钥,这通常在用户注册或建立信任关系时进行交换。
  2. 当接收到一条消息时,消息中一般会附带签名信息和消息体。
  3. 使用发送方的公钥和签名信息,通过TokenIM提供的验签功能进行消息验证。
  4. 若验签成功,消息被认为安全可信;若验签失败,则需要对该消息的来源保持警惕。

常见问题解答

1. 什么是验签?它的工作原理是什么?

验签是指对消息或数据进行验证,确认其是否真实且未被篡改。验签工作原理主要基于非对称加密算法,具体步骤如下:

  1. 消息发送方使用自己的私钥对消息内容进行签名,产生唯一的签名。
  2. 接收方收到消息时,使用发送方的公钥对签名进行验证。

若验证成功,则可确认消息来源的真实性以及消息的完整性。

2. TokenIM的验签机制的安全性如何?

TokenIM的验签机制基于公钥密码学,具有较高的安全性。首先,私钥只有消息发送方知晓,不会泄露;其次,公钥可以公开,可以有效进行组件之间的安全通信。此外,公钥与私钥之间的数学关系使得破解变得极其困难,增加了安全保障。

3. 如何应对验签失败的情况?

验签失败通常意味着消息可能被篡改或来源不明。应对这种情况,可以采取以下措施:

  • 拒绝接受该消息并向发送方确认信息的真实性。
  • 检查网络安全设备是否正常,确认是否在传输过程中遭受到攻击。
  • 提高自身安全意识,增强对潜在钓鱼信息的防范能力。

4. 如何保障TokenIM本身的安全性?

保障TokenIM的安全性不仅依靠其内置的验签机制,还需要用户配合以下措施:

  • 使用强密码,定期更换密码。
  • 启用两步验证,提升账户安全防护。
  • 保持应用的更新,及时修复潜在的安全漏洞。

5. 验签和加密有什么区别?

验签与加密在目的上有很大区别:

  • 加密旨在保护信息的保密性,确保只有授权用户能解读内容。
  • 验签则旨在确认信息的完整性和真实性,验证信息是否来自合法发送者。

因此,两者往往可以结合使用,以实现信息安全的多层次保障。

总而言之,TokenIM的验签机制是提升通讯安全的关键。在交流中,理解和应用这一机制可以为信息的真实性和完整性提供保障,帮助用户更放心地进行在线沟通。